titleOfInvention Switch validation circuit and method
abstract A switch operated therapeutic agent delivery device is described. Embodiments of the operated therapeutic agent delivery device include a switch that can be operated by a user, a device controller connected to the switch through a switch input where the device can actuate the device when certain predetermined conditions are met, and a switch integrity subcircuit which is used to detect a fault or a precursor to a fault.
